He is probably eating when you are not looking. They are very shy and will not eat if they know they are being watched. I have never seen mine eat, but I know she's been eating a lot because she pooped a lot. She just does it when I'm not looking...usually at night when everybody is asleep. Try checking for poop if you are worried. I leave a lot of crickets in tank for her, though, so she can get plenty of food. I also leave some food for the crickets like tropical fish flakes, chick mash, or crushed dog food. This way the crickets will stay nice and fat and they won't bother my tokay.
